Mainieri, Mike was born on July 4, 1938 in Bronx, New York, United States.
Student, Juilliard School Music.
Jazz vibraphonist, since 1964.
Performed with Paul Whiteman Band. Member Buddy Rich Band. Also worked with Billie Holliday, and numerous other artists including Charlie Shavers, Roy Eldridge, Paul Simon, Linda Ronstadt, Billy Joel, Aerosmith, George Benson, Don McClean, Dire Straits, Coleman Hawkins, Eddie Vinson, Paul Simon, Benny Goodman, Chico Hamilton, Philly Joe Jones, Elvin Jones, Paul Desmond, Bob James, Laura Nyro, Carly Simon.
Producer Carly Simon albums including Torch, Hello, Big Man, Come Upstairs, Andy Summers World Gone Strange, Bendik album 9, David Spinozza, Nick Holmes, Kazumi Watanabe, Stephen Bishop, Ben Sidran. Arranger Dire Straits albums including Brothers in Arms, Love Over Gold, others. Formed big band White Elephant with Steve Gadd, Tony Levin and Warren Bernhardt, albums include Blues on the Other Side, White Elephant, Love Play, Journey Through an Electric Tube, Insight, Wanderlust.
Now performing with Steps Ahead with Mike Mainieri, Jeff Andrews, Steve Smith, Bendik, Rachel Z., Jimi Tunnell, albums include Smokin' in the Pit, Step by Step, Paradox, Steps Ahead, Modern Times, Magnetic, New York City.
